Abstract:
A polygonal complex in Euclidean -space is a discrete poly- hedron-like structure with finite or infinite polygons as faces and finite graphs as vertex-figures, such that a fixed number of faces surround each edge. It is said to be regular if its symmetry group is transitive on the flags. The present paper and its successor describe a complete classification of regular polygonal complexes in . In particular, the present paper establishes basic structure results for the symmetry groups, discusses geometric and algebraic aspects of operations on their generators, characterizes the complexes with face mirrors as the -skeletons of the regular -apeirotopes in , and fully enumerates the simply flag-transitive complexes with mirror vector . The second paper will complete the enumeration.
